1. Introduction to Filter Conveyor Belts

Filter Conveyor Belts are integral components in industrial filtration and material handling systems. They are widely used in wastewater treatment plants, chemical processing, food and beverage industries, and mining operations. These belts are engineered to filter solids from liquids while simultaneously transporting material efficiently.

2. Technical Specifications and Parameters

Filter Conveyor Belts are available in various materials, mesh sizes, and configurations to suit different industrial requirements. Below is a concise table illustrating the common specifications:

Parameter Details
Material Polyester, Polypropylene, Stainless Steel
Mesh Size 20-200 micron
Belt Width 300 mm – 2000 mm
Length Customizable per industrial application
Temperature Resistance -40°C to 120°C (depending on material)
Load Capacity Up to 500 kg/m²
Filtration Efficiency 95% - 99.9%

These specifications allow the Filter Conveyor Belt to adapt to a wide range of operational conditions, providing both durability and precise filtration performance.


3. Common Questions about Filter Conveyor Belts

Q1: How to select the right Filter Conveyor Belt for a specific industrial process?

A1: The selection depends on the type of material to be filtered, operating temperature, belt width requirements, and desired filtration efficiency. For high-temperature processes, stainless steel belts are recommended. For chemical resistance, polypropylene is preferred. Consider the load and speed requirements to ensure optimal performance.

Q2: How to maintain and clean a Filter Conveyor Belt to ensure long-term efficiency?

A2: Regular cleaning with appropriate solvents or water jets prevents clogging and material buildup. Inspect the belt for wear, tear, and tension regularly. Lubricate moving parts and ensure proper alignment. Scheduled maintenance can extend belt life and reduce downtime.

Q3: What are the common problems with Filter Conveyor Belts and how to troubleshoot them?

A3: Common issues include belt misalignment, mesh tearing, and reduced filtration efficiency. Misalignment can be corrected by adjusting rollers and guides. Torn mesh should be repaired or replaced immediately. Reduced efficiency often indicates blockage, which can be resolved by cleaning or using finer mesh belts.

Q4: How does the Filter Conveyor Belt impact overall production efficiency?

A4: An optimized Filter Conveyor Belt ensures smooth material flow, reduces downtime due to maintenance, and improves filtration precision. Properly selected belts minimize product loss and enhance energy efficiency in processing plants.


4. Maintenance and Best Practices

Proper maintenance ensures longevity and optimal performance of Filter Conveyor Belts. Key practices include:

  • Routine inspection for belt tension, alignment, and wear.
  • Cleaning schedules tailored to the type of material and processing environment.
  • Timely replacement of damaged mesh or belt sections.
  • Monitoring filtration efficiency to detect early signs of clogging.
  • Use of compatible lubricants for moving components.

In addition to these practices, training personnel on belt handling, installation, and safety protocols reduces operational risks and enhances system reliability.
